Key responsibilities

• To pursue and execute purchase orders based on incoming requisitions, keeping cost and quality in mind while assuring timely delivery.

• Optimize and uphold the Svitzer procurement process (P2P) dialogue with local, regional and global suppliers.

• Strive towards full compliance towards Svitzer Procurement manual and other Maersk Group rules as well as the responsible procurement guidelines.

• Monitor, evaluate and optimize the total cost of ownership related to purchased goods and services for the operations, thereby acquiring the highest quality merchandise at the lowest possible purchase cost.

• Actively manage and reduce costs through benchmarking of prices, bulk purchases, consolidation and timely inventory management.

• Evaluate the suppliers based on price, quality, service support, availability and reliability thereby adding overall value to the operation.

• Maintain and manager relationships and build volume with local as well as regional and global key suppliers while constantly searching for new and more competitive alternatives.

• Follow-up to make sure ordered goods has been received and acknowledged, confirming that delivered items are aligned with POs and invoices.

• Resolve conflicts between vendor and Svitzer regarding product defects, shortages and/or untimely deliveries.

• Liaise with freight forwarding Companies assuring service quality at the right cost.

• Generate P2P reports for the AMEA Region.

• Create benchmark repots for various category of commodities.
